Black Ops II moves over 1m units at Gamestop to set launch day record

GameStop has announced it sold over 1m copies of Call of Duty: Black Ops II yesterday.

President Tony Bartel told Business Week that the figure is on pace to set the retail chain’s largest launch of all time.

‘Black Ops II’ is shaping up to be our biggest game launch of all time,” Bartel said. GameStop sold more than 1 million units worldwide during our midnight launch period.”

Bartel forecasted as much last month when he called consumer anticipation for the title tremendous,” and likely to be our biggest game launch of all time.”
